As Australia progresses towards a digital future, the demand for data centers is expected to soar, fundamentally altering the country's energy consumption landscape. The Australian Energy Market Operator (AEMO) has recently unveiled a comprehensive roadmap indicating that electricity usage could nearly double by the year 2050. This transformation not only reflects the growing reliance on digital technology but also raises critical questions about the sustainability and management of power resources.

Current Trends in Data Center Growth

Data centers have emerged as vital hubs for digital information, serving businesses and consumers alike. A combination of factors is driving their rapid expansion, including the proliferation of cloud computing, the Internet of Things (IoT), and increased storage needs for data-heavy applications. Notably, the energy requirements of these facilities are substantial, with many operating 24/7.

Why Data Centers Matter Now

  • Technological Advancements: The rise of AI and big data analytics is prompting businesses to invest heavily in data infrastructure.
  • COVID-19 Impact: The pandemic accelerated digital transformation, leading to increased demand for reliable data access.
  • Remote Work Trends: The shift towards remote work necessitates robust data support systems.

The Implications of Doubling Power Needs

With projections suggesting a near doubling of electricity requirements by mid-century, the implications for Australia’s energy landscape are significant. This surge in demand could challenge existing power generation capabilities and necessitate a shift towards more sustainable and efficient energy sources.

Renewable Energy Solutions

Australia is at the forefront of developing renewable energy sources, including solar and wind. As data centers proliferate, the integration of these sustainable options will be crucial for meeting rising power demands without exacerbating environmental concerns.
